§ 13-22-102 — Purpose And Intent

Montana·Title 13 ELECTIONS·Ch. 22 YOUTH VOTING ACT·Part 1 General Provisions

13-22-102 . Purpose and intent. The intent of the legislature is to establish a nonpartisan youth voting program that will:

(1)provide the youth of Montana with practical experience in the democratic process;
(2)increase the likelihood that Montana's youth will participate in the process as adult voters and encourage the participation of more parents in elections;
(3)not benefit any elected official, candidate for elective office, political party, campaign for or against any ballot issue, or any proposed ballot issue attempting to qualify for placement on a ballot; and
(4)be entirely funded through private donations.

Legislative History

En. Sec. 2, Ch. 348, L. 1991; amd. Sec. 4, Ch. 481, L. 2007.
